const std = @import("std");
const builtin = @import("builtin");
const system_sdk = @import("libs/mach-glfw/system_sdk.zig");
const glfw = @import("libs/mach-glfw/build.zig");
const sysjs = @import("libs/mach-sysjs/build.zig");
const gamemode = @import("libs/mach-gamemode/build.zig");
const gpu_dawn = @import("libs/mach-gpu-dawn/sdk.zig").Sdk(.{
.glfw_include_dir = sdkPath("/libs/mach-glfw/upstream/glfw/include"),
.system_sdk = system_sdk,
});
const gpu = @import("libs/mach-gpu/sdk.zig").Sdk(.{
.gpu_dawn = gpu_dawn,
});
const core = @import("sdk.zig").Sdk(.{
.gpu = gpu,
.gpu_dawn = gpu_dawn,
.glfw = glfw,
.gamemode = gamemode,
.sysjs = sysjs,
});
pub fn build(b: *std.Build) !void {
const optimize = b.standardOptimizeOption(.{});
const target = b.standardTargetOptions(.{});
const gpu_dawn_options = gpu_dawn.Options{
.from_source = b.option(bool, "dawn-from-source", "Build Dawn from source") orelse false,
.debug = b.option(bool, "dawn-debug", "Use a debug build of Dawn") orelse false,
};
const options = core.Options{ .gpu_dawn_options = gpu_dawn_options };
if (target.getCpuArch() != .wasm32) {
const all_tests_step = b.step("test", "Run library tests");
const glfw_test_step = b.step("test-glfw", "Run GLFW library tests");
const gpu_test_step = b.step("test-gpu", "Run GPU library tests");
const core_test_step = b.step("test-core", "Run Mach Core library tests");
glfw_test_step.dependOn(&(try glfw.testStep(b, optimize, target)).step);
gpu_test_step.dependOn(&(try gpu.testStep(b, optimize, target, options.gpuOptions())).step);
core_test_step.dependOn(&(try core.testStep(b, optimize, target)).step);
all_tests_step.dependOn(glfw_test_step);
all_tests_step.dependOn(gpu_test_step);
all_tests_step.dependOn(core_test_step);
// TODO: we need a way to test wasm stuff
// const sysjs_test_step = b.step( "test-sysjs", "Run sysjs library tests");
// sysjs_test_step.dependOn(&sysjs.testStep(b, optimize, target).step);
// all_tests_step.dependOn(sysjs_test_step);
// Compiles the `libmachcore` shared library
const shared_lib = try core.buildSharedLib(b, optimize, target, options);
b.installArtifact(shared_lib);
}
const compile_all = b.step("compile-all", "Compile Mach");
compile_all.dependOn(b.getInstallStep());
}
fn sdkPath(comptime suffix: []const u8) []const u8 {
if (suffix[0] != '/') @compileError("suffix must be an absolute path");
return comptime blk: {
const root_dir = std.fs.path.dirname(@src().file) orelse ".";
break :blk root_dir ++ suffix;
};
}
